Humana is looking for someone for the Senior Business Intelligence Data Analyst to provide support for its expansion of value-based programs, working with providers to achieve success on the Service Fund team. You will support the development, implementation and valuation of new programs, and the maintenance of current programs.
- Utilizes complex SQL, Azure Synapse Analytics, and other technical skills to drive process improvement and assist in managing value-based relationships
- Conducts research and produces reporting of monthly activity, providing an understanding of how the data reconciles and what it means for current and potential programs
- Assists in producing reports and completing ad hoc requests using Excel, Azure Synapse Analytics, and other various analytical tools
- Provides support for payments to value-based specialists
- Aids in the evaluation of new value-based program opportunities

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ree and 5+ years of data analysis experience OR Master's degree and 3+ years of data analysis experience
- 2+ years' advanced experience developing complex SQL queries
- 1+ years' experience in Healthcare related data ie. Provider, Insurance, etc.
- Experience with Excel (ex. Pivot tables, Vlookups, formatting)
- Advanced experience working with big and complex data sets within large organizations
- Experience with verbal and written communication to senior and executive leadership
Preferred Qualifications
- Advanced Degree in a quantitative discipline, such as Mathematics, Economics, Finance, Statistics, Computer Science, Engineering or related field
- Experience in health insurance related data ie. Medicare, Medicaid, Claims, Premium Data, etc.
- Experience with Azure Synapse Analytics or Databricks
- Experience with Pyspark and/or Python
